Ovenbirds (Furnariidae)
Blackish-headed Spinetail (Synallaxis tithys) - HBW 8, p. 283
French: Synallaxe tithys
German: Schwarzgesicht-Dickichtschlüpfer
Spanish: Pijuí Cabecinegro
Other common names: Black-faced/Taczanowski’s Spinetail
Taxonomy: Synallaxis tithys Taczanowski, 1877, Lechugal, Tumbes, Peru.
May form a superspecies with S. erythrothorax and S. brachyura. Monotypic.
Distribution: SW Ecuador (S from SW Manabí and C Loja) and extreme NW Peru (Tumbes, N Piura).
